FileUltimate is a file sharing and file transfer software that helps users easily send large files through email or share them online. It enables quick securely uploading and downloading files up to 5GB in size.
CKFinder is an open-source file manager and file browser software. It allows managing files and folders on web servers, providing an easy way to upload, browse, delete, preview and link files through a web interface.
